WebMay 5, 2024 · Set (copy & paste) the destination's Unicode Char to that of the source (Glyph Name and Unicode Value will automatically update) and click OK. Fontforge will inform you that no two glyphs can have the same name and encoding, and asks if you want to swap them. Click Yes to complete the swap of the identifiers.
